(AP) - One of the first survivors of the 113 men trapped underground in mine explosion in Springhill, Nova Scotia, Canada, is shown being handed over heads of rescuers in this file photo from Nov. 3, 1956. It’s been 50 years since an underground explosion and fire at the number-four colliery in Springhill killed 39 miners. (AP Photo/CP,FILE)
